About the Victoriaville Qc Ca Pony Scene

In BDSM and kink communities, a Pony is a submissive or switch who takes on an equine role within a power-exchange dynamic, typically under the direction of a Handler or Trainer. The practice involves physical and psychological elements: the Pony may wear tack such as bridles, bits, reins, or tail plugs, and engage in activities like trotting, prancing, or pulling a cart. Unlike related equine-themed practices such as horse play or beast training, which emphasize predator-prey aggression or feral instinct, Pony focuses on obedience, discipline, and aesthetic performance within a structured Handler-Pony relationship. The distinction between Pony and service submission lies in the theatrical and embodied nature of the role: a Pony performs and displays rather than primarily providing practical domestic service. As with all kink practices, Pony dynamics rest entirely on informed consent, clear negotiation of boundaries, and mutual respect between all parties involved.

In practice, Pony scenes typically begin with extensive negotiation covering hard limits, soft limits, and safewords—many experienced Pony players prefer non-verbal safeword systems such as a dropped object or specific body signal, since bit gags or bridles may restrict speech. New Pony players often ask whether the role is physically safe; the answer depends on careful preparation, proper equipment fit, and a Handler who prioritizes checking in regularly. Many practitioners describe Pony play as meditative, allowing the submissive to slip into subspace through repetitive movement and sensory focus, while the Handler experiences topspace through the pleasure of training and control. Common negotiation points include duration of scenes, which activities trigger drop (emotional crash after intense play), and what aftercare looks like for both parties. Experienced players recommend starting with short, low-intensity sessions—such as basic trotting exercises without full tack—before progressing to longer scenes or more elaborate equipment. A frequent question newcomers ask is how Pony differs from general role-play; the key is that Pony involves embodied physical performance and a specific human-animal power dynamic rather than character creation or narrative-driven fantasy.
